Sales Specialist, medical products -- US, west

Date: Jun 1, 2026

Location: Dallas (USA), Texas, US - United States

Company: Arjo

 

 

The Sales Specialist in Arjo’s Reprocessing division generates sales through proactive sales pursuits of new hospital customers, account management, enforcement of contract compliance within existing hospital customers.

The selected Sales professional will contact medical facilities’ decision-makers and staff via phone and video to conduct a variety of Sales and Account Management functions.

Expected overnight travel:  approximately 15%

Day-to-Day Activities: 

  • Achieve sales goals and key performance indicators, including daily goals for outbound sales calls and identifying and closing sales.
  • Create new leads through active prospecting (e.g. cold calling, cold email, social selling, networking).
  • Create new sales opportunities through data analysis, customer engagements, lead qualification, periodic customer business reviews, and contract compliance meetings.
  • Deliver product demonstrations and in-service training.
  • Document sales activities and quotes through Salesforce.com.

 

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• High School degree is required; advanced education is preferred, specifically in Business, Marketing, or related-field
  • Prior Sales experience required; B2B and/or within healthcare settings preferred
  • Prior experience selling capital equipment and/or medical devices/instruments preferred. 
  • Strong communication skills – verbal, written, presentation.  
  • Professional experience with Microsoft Office, Salesforce.com, and other related tools.
  • Must have a valid driver’s license and ability to travel approximately 15%.

About Arjo

At Arjo, we believe that empowering movement within healthcare environments is essential to quality care. Our products and solutions are designed to promote a safe and dignified experience through patient handling, medical beds, personal hygiene, disinfection, diagnostics, and the prevention of pressure injuries and venous thromboembolism. With over 6500 people worldwide and 65 years caring for patients and healthcare professionals, we are committed to driving healthier outcomes for people facing mobility challenges.
